General facts about Wednesday

Full Name โ†’ Wednesday Friday Addams.

Birthday โ†’ She was named after the nursery rhyme line โ€œWednesdayโ€™s child is full of woe.โ€

Family โ†’ Daughter of Morticia and Gomez Addams, sister to Pugsley.

School โ†’ Transferred to Nevermore Academy, a school for outcasts, after being expelled from her โ€œnormieโ€ school.

Allergic to Color โ†’ She sticks to black-and-white clothing, despising bright colors.

Pet โ†’ Has a pet scorpion named Nero in her childhood (Who unfortunately died.)

Sleep Habits โ†’ Sleeps in black pajamas, flat on her back, arms crossed like a corpse.

Plays the Cello & Piano with haunting precision.

Writes Novels โ†’ Sheโ€™s working on a murder mystery novel.

Multilingual โ†’ Fluent in several languages (Latin, German, Italian).

Combat Skills โ†’ Trained in fencing, archery, and hand-to-hand fighting.

Investigation โ†’ Natural detective; she picks up details others miss.

Hobbies

Playing the cello ๐ŸŽป โ†’ She plays beautifully but always chooses dramatic, haunting pieces (like Metallicaโ€™s Nothing Else Matters and classical symphonies). Itโ€™s her way of expressing emotion without showing it outwardly.

Writing her novel โœ๏ธ โ†’ Sheโ€™s constantly working on a murder-mystery novel, typing away on her typewriter. Writing lets her channel her dark imagination while also mirroring her investigative mind.

Investigating mysteries ๐Ÿ”Ž โ†’ She treats real-life murder cases at Nevermore like puzzles, snooping around crime scenes, interrogating suspects, and piecing together conspiracies.

Fencing & combat โš”๏ธ โ†’ Wednesday is skilled in fencing (she even humiliates Bianca in class) and isnโ€™t afraid to get into physical fights when necessary.

Archery ๐ŸŽฏ โ†’ Sheโ€™s shown practicing archery, sharp and precise as ever.

Experimenting with the macabre ๐Ÿงช โ†’ In biology/forensics labs, she enjoys dissecting animals and working with gruesome science.

Observing people ๐Ÿ‘๏ธ โ†’ Not exactly a โ€œhobbyโ€ in the traditional sense, but she studies people like case studies โ€” analyzing behavior, flaws, and weaknesses.
